Title
LMI approach to L2-gain analysis and control synthesis of uncertain switched systems

Abstract
L2-gain analysis is used to characterise conditions under which an uncertain switched system is uniformly quadratically stable (UQS) with an L2-gain smaller than a constant γ. The control synthesis is to design switched-state feedback and switched output feedback controllers, guaranteeing that the corresponding closed-loop system is UQS with an L2-gain smaller than a constant γ. All the results are expressed in terms of linear matrix inequalities, which can be easily tested with efficient algorithms.
